Cropico”s popular illustrative guide providing an overview of low resistance measurement techniques, common causes of errors and advice on how to avoid them is now available in a handy A5 format.
The free, colour 34-page ‘Guide to Low Resistance Measurement” www.seaward.co.uk/resistance features tables of wire and cable characteristics, temperature coefficients and formulae to enable the user to select the appropriate measuring instrument and measurement technique.
It includes a helpful section explaining the role and importance of resistance measurement in the manufacture of electronic components, switches, relays, connectors cabling, electric motor and generators and fuses. Information on resistance measurement requirements in the automotive and railway utilities industries has also been featured.
There”s a useful Glossary of Terms at the end of the Guide, providing an easy-to-follow explanation of items relating to both bonding and earth resistance, as well as common industry acronyms such as DMM (digital multi-meter), DUT (device under test) and AWG (American wire gauge).
